Perfect for merging multiple JPG images into a compact PDF
This app / web page allowed me to easily merge six JPG image files (each 2550x3300 pixels, some included photos) into a single compressed PDF document that was small enough (7MB) to be easily shared as an email attachment. Did exactly the job I wanted it to!
